The Rotman African and Caribbean Business Club (RACBC) Scholarship

Rotman School of Management, University of Toronto

Application Deadline

May 5, 2027

Official Page

The Rotman School of Management awards this scholarship to one incoming Black student in its Full-Time MBA on the basis of outstanding academic merit. It was established with contributions from Rotman alumni, the Rotman community and the Laidlaw Foundation.

The recipient studies in Toronto in Rotman’s 20-month, in-person MBA, which combines 16 months of academic study with an opportunity for a four-month paid internship. Entrance-award consideration is integrated into the MBA admissions process.

Benefits & funding

  • The recipient receives a financial award toward the Full-Time MBA; Rotman’s current scholarship page does not state the present amount.
  • Rotman’s 2020 launch announcement described the scholarship as $20,000 in student support, but the current page does not confirm that historical amount for the present cycle.

Eligibility

  • Be an incoming Black student entering Rotman’s Full-Time MBA.
  • Hold an appropriate four-year bachelor’s degree or equivalent, with at least a 3.0 GPA, or mid-B average, in the final year.
  • Have at least two years of full-time work experience, except where a listed combined-degree route provides an exception.
  • Meet Rotman’s English-language requirement and submit a satisfactory GMAT or GRE score unless eligible for a published exemption.
  • Rotman states no nationality, residency, gender or age restriction for this scholarship.

Application process

  1. 1
    Review the Full-Time MBA admissions criteria and choose an admissions round.
  2. 2
    Create an account in Rotman’s application portal and submit the MBA application with the required transcripts, test information or exemption evidence, professional references and resume.
  3. 3
    Complete the two timed written questions within seven days of receiving the invitation after submitting the online form.
  4. 4
    If selected, complete the recorded video interview stage.
  5. 5
    Do not submit a separate scholarship application; Rotman assesses completed MBA applications for entrance-award eligibility.

Program timeline

  1. Round 1 application deadline

    Sep 16, 2026

  2. Round 2 application deadline

    Nov 11, 2026

  3. Round 3 application deadline

    Jan 13, 2027

  4. Round 4 application deadline

    Mar 10, 2027

  5. Final application deadline

    May 5, 2027
